Entertainer Park Myung-soo revealed his unfiltered thoughts regarding questions about an "Infinite Challenge" Season 2 reunion.

Park Myung-soo Opens Up About Infinite Challenge and Appearance Fees on KBS Cool FM

Appearing as a guest on KBS Cool FM's "Gabi's Super Radio" aired on the 15th, Park Myung-soo encountered talk of "Infinite Challenge" through a listener's question. Park first expressed his affection for the program, which ran for 13 years from 2005 to 2018, stating, "I am grateful that people are still watching Infinite Challenge. I believe I exist because Infinite Challenge exists."

However, he was firm regarding the repeated demands for a Season 2. "Many people ask why we don't do a Season 2, and I hate being asked that all the time. Whether it happens or not, what does it matter?" he replied. He then honestly expressed his fatigue with the question, adding, "There are various personal circumstances for everyone, so it seems unlikely for the time being."

"Salary frozen for 7-8 years"... A joke-filled plea to the manager

Following the Infinite Challenge questions, Park Myung-soo mentioned the issue of his appearance fees for his current radio program.

"I know the broadcasting industry is in bad shape, but my appearance fee has been frozen for 7 to 8 years. The manager needs to step up and resolve this," Park said. He added a joke that turned the studio into a sea of laughter, saying, "Even if you have to cut Gabi's portion, please raise my appearance fee.\" At the time, the program is being hosted by temporary DJ Gabi after the previous host, Haha, stepped down in May due to scheduling issues.

Regarding his appearance fees, Park remarked, "If it were just about the money, I would have done something else. I wouldn't even have to show up for 30 days straight," but he also revealed that he views his radio income as a "salary" rather than just extra income, stating, "I can't say it has nothing to do with money."

"Even if I quit everything, I won't quit radio"

For Park Myung-soo, radio is the foundation of his life and an activity he is deeply attached to. He confessed that he makes his living through his radio appearance fees, and while he saves his other income, he uses his radio earnings to give pocket money to his parents.

"I live off my radio appearance fees. Even if I save other things, I use my radio appearance fees to give my parents pocket money," he explained. He then showed his determination as a radio host, saying, "Even if I quit everything, I will not quit radio."
